The legal department of the Bill, Hillary & Chelsea Clinton Foundation is seeking a detail-oriented college intern to join our in-house legal department. This position provides and opportunity to gain practical experience in corporate governance administration and exposure to many aspects of an in-house legal department, including reviewing, developing, and negotiating contracts and advising colleagues on legal risks. The intern will support the legal team with administrative and research projects.
Roles and Responsibilities:
- Assist with corporate governance tasks, including maintaining organizational records, tracking compliance deadlines, and preparing board materials;
- Organize and manage legal documents, agreements, and filings;
- Assist with contract review and organization with opportunities to observe negotiation and risk assessment processes;
- Support special projects that provide insight into the broader responsibilities of an in-house legal department;
- Handle administrative tasks efficiently to ensure smooth legal operations; and
- Comply with Clinton Foundation policies and procedures as presented to intern.

About the Clinton Foundation
Building on a lifetime of public service, President Clinton established the Clinton Foundation on the simple belief that everyone deserves a chance to succeed, everyone has a responsibility to act, and we all do better when we work together. For nearly two decades, that premise has energized the work of the Foundation in overcoming complex challenges and improving the lives of people across the United States and around the world.
As an operating foundation, we work on issues directly or with strategic partners from the business, government, and nonprofit sectors to create economic opportunity, improve public health, and inspire civic engagement and service. Our programs are designed to make a real difference today while serving as proven models for tomorrow. The goal of every effort is to use available resources to get better results faster – at the lowest possible cost.
We firmly believe that when diverse groups of people bring resources together in the spirit of true cooperation, transformative ideas will emerge to drive life-changing action.
